===============================================================
OBJECTIVE
===============================================================
Utilize my 14 years of professional development experience in
pursuing a C++, C#, and/or Java software engineering position
entailing architecture and implementation of back or front end
solutions.
===============================================================
TECHNICAL EXPERIENCE AND YEARS APPLIED
===============================================================
Programming Languages
-----------------------------------
C/C++ 14
Java 2
C# 1
Visual Basic 3
Perl 2
JavaScript 1
Unix Scripting (ksh,awk,sed,...) 6
PHP 1
SQL/PL/SQL/T-SQL/Embedded SQL 7
Network/Distributed Programming
-----------------------------------
TCP/IP (Sockets) 5
IPX/SPX 2
CORBA (TAO) 1
JMS 1
QNX (Messaging) 1
COM/DCOM/COM+ 3
RMI 1
Web Services (SOAP, XML, ...) 1
Operating Systems
-----------------------------------
Tru64/DEC Unix 4
Windows 3.1/9x/NT/2000/XP 10
DOS 6
Linux 4
HP-UX 4
QNX 1
OS/2 1
SunOS 1
Compilers
-----------------------------------
Compaq/DEC C/C++ 4
HP-UX C/C++ 3
Borland C/C++ 4
GNU gcc/g++ 4
Watcom C/C++ 2
Visual Studio ( VC++/VB ) 3
Watcom Optima++/Power++ (C++ RAD) 1
Symantec Visual Cafe 1
Databases
-----------------------------------
Oracle 7
MS SQL Server 1
Sybase 3
MySQL 1
CTree 2
Btrieve 3
Xbase 4
Source Control
-----------------------------------
MS Visual Source Safe 6
PVCS 2
CVS 3
Subversion 1
===============================================================
EMPLOYMENT HISTORY
===============================================================
---------------------------------------------------------------
Senior Software Engineer (Contractor) 08/2005 to Present
Verizon Business, Richardson, TX
Contracting Firm: Collabera
---------------------------------------------------------------
* Back-end Unix development for telecom translations provision-
ing system.
- Receive orders and translate into commands for specific
switch type
- CORBA used to connect with external systems as well as
the GUI.
* Front-end development for GUI (VC++/MFC)
* Design core libraries
* Redesign of legacy servers, encapsulation of auxiliary system
* Full software development lifecycle
- Design and Document
- Development and Debugging
- Testing (Development, SIT and UAT)
- Production maintenance
* Technologies
- C++ (aCC/gmake/MPC)
- Oracle
- Unix Scripting (ksh, bash, perl, awk, ...)
- OS: HP-UX 11.11
- Roguewave
- OOA/OOD/OOP
- TAO (CORBA)
---------------------------------------------------------------
Senior Software Engineer (Side Work) 05/2006 to 08/2006
OnMark Technologies, Dallas, TX
---------------------------------------------------------------
* Architect and develop back-end framework for GPS tracking
system
* Web Services for clients to access tracking system
* Research and Develop Geographic tools
- Create Geographic Database from Census Bureau data
- Lookup tool to find line nodes in nearest proximity for a
given GPS coordinate
- Determine if GPS coordinate lies inside polygon
- Determine nearest address of GPS coordinate
* Full software development lifecycle
- Design and Document
- Develop and Debug
- Test
* Technologies
- C++ (GCC)
- MySQL 5.0
- Java 5
- Tomcat 5.5
- Unix Scripting (ksh, bash, perl, awk, ...)
- Apache Axis 1.4
- OS: Linux and Windows
- OOA/OOD/OOP
---------------------------------------------------------------
Senior Software Engineer (Contractor) 03/2004 to 08/2005
Caremark, Richardson, TX Contracting
Firm: Impact Innovations – Dallas, TX
---------------------------------------------------------------
* Backend development for specialty prescription fulfillment
system
- Invoicing
- Automated letter generation
- Prescription transitions (to/from Caremark)
* Create core libraries and application framework
* Production issues
* Full software development lifecycle
- Extensive documentation
- Detail design
- Test plans
- Turn-over documentation (source file versions, install
instructions,...)
- Test (DEV/SIT/UAT Environments)
- Create regression tests
-Production validation
* Technologies
- C++
- DB2
- Unix Scripting (ksh, bash, perl, awk, ...)
- OS: SunOS
- OOA/OOD/OOP
---------------------------------------------------------------
Senior Developer (Contractor) 12/2002 to 03/2004
Verizon, Irving, TX
Contracting Firm: Corpus Incorporated – Irving, TX
---------------------------------------------------------------
* Project Lead for service reconciliation project (Microsoft/
Verizon offering)
* Service reconciliation application development
* Extensive client contact (research & gathering sessions,
requirements, maintenance)
* Analysis and Design for provisioning and billing systems
integration
* Technologies
- C/C++
- Oracle (SQL / PL/SQL)
- Unix Scripting (ksh, bash, perl, awk, ...)
- OS: SunOS
- OOA/OOD/OOP
---------------------------------------------------------------
Senior Software Engineer (Contractor) 09/1998 to 12/2002
WorldCom, Richardson, TX
Contracting Firm: RCM Technologies – Dallas, TX
---------------------------------------------------------------
* Full software development lifecycle (business requirements,
design, implementation, documentation & maintenance)
- Round-Robin analysis tool for traffic routing
- Scalable real time call detail record extraction system
+ Generates data marts and a data warehouse
+ Used for network analysis, fraud investigations, and as
an informal audit system for finance department
* Development
- Application framework for new application development
- Centralized application manager (alerts, alarms, dynamic
monitoring, logging)
- Messaging and event sub-system
- International and domestic call record processing applica-
tions
- Core C++ library (IPC, Networking, Database, Logging,
Threading, Registry, ...)
- Network traffic analysis tools
* Extensive client contact (requirements & maintenance)
* Technologies
- C/C++/VC++
- Oracle (Pro*C / OCI / PL/SQL)
- Unix Scripting (ksh, bash, perl, awk, ...)
- Java
- OS: HP-UX/Compaq Tru64/DEC
---------------------------------------------------------------
Senior Software Engineer (Consultant) 03/1998 to 09/1998
GTE (Verizon), Grapevine, TX
Consulting Firm: DMR Consulting – Dallas, TX
---------------------------------------------------------------
* Full software development lifecycle (business requirements,
design, implementation, documentation & maintenance)
- Data sourcing application to build product catalog
* Development
- Created proprietary data sourcing application (ETL)
- Automation and optimization of processes
- Auxiliary helper applications (filefix, dbcheck, …)
* Technologies
- C/C++
- Oracle (Pro*C / OCI / PL/SQL)
- Unix Scripting (ksh, bash, perl, awk, ...)
- MS SQL Server (T-SQL)
- OS: HP-UX
- OOA/OOD/OOP
---------------------------------------------------------------
Software Engineer 02/1995 to 03/1998
Gateway Technologies, Inc - Carrollton, TX
---------------------------------------------------------------
* Full software development lifecycle (business requirements,
design, implementation, documentation & maintenance)
- Customer Support System
- Internal Database conversion, migrated all applications
- Billing reconciliation application
* Development
- Application and Data architecture
- Fully Implemented company’s internal database conversion
from Btrieve/Ctree/xBase to Sybase SQL Anywhere
+ Database design
+ Application conversions
- Online validation system (collect call restricted, ...)
- C++ class library wrapper for embedded SQL
- Call record mediation (EMI, AMA, ...)
- Customer Support System (view/modify accounts, notes,
history, ...)
- Billing reconciliation application
* Technologies
- C/C++/VC++/Optima++
- Sybase, xBase, BTrieve, CTree
- Unix Scripting (ksh, bash, perl, awk, ...)
- IPX/SPX
- OS: DOS16/32, Win95/NT, QNX, Linux
- OOA/OOD/OOP
---------------------------------------------------------------
Technical Support Specialist 03/1990-08/1991 & 03/1993-01/1995
AMIGOS Bibliographic Council, Inc - Dallas, TX
---------------------------------------------------------------
* Supervised and trained staff on retrospective conversion
projects
* External and internal hardware/software support
* Developed application to automate record updates
- Saved company $10k/month
* Searched, edited and created MARC records for online database
(OCLC)
* Technologies
- C++
- xBase
- DOS
===============================================================
PERSONAL
===============================================================
DOB: June 6, 1970
Health: Excellent
Marital Status: Married (Jan-11-1992)
Children: Daughter (Aug-20-1993)
|